Gisèle Roberts, MBA
Business and Technology Transfer Officer
Agente de commercialisation et de transfert de la technologie
Intellectual Property Management Office
Research, Development and Creativity Office
Laurentian University
Expertise: Health care delivery and associated financial/ economic analysis
Sector: Life sciences
Professional Experience: Gisèle was a Research Associate in the Physics/Radiation Treatment Program, at the Northeastern Ontario Regional Cancer Centre from 1998 to 2001, where she was responsible for developing a radiotherapy activity costing model, performing economic evaluations of operational change, and preparing various presentations and publications. As a Research assistant in the Faculty of Medicine at Memorial University of Newfoundland (1996 to 1997), Gisèle oversaw the strategic planning process for the MRC Regional Partnerships Program, researched and reported on R&D spending by pharmaceutical companies, and created a web site for the Newfoundland and Labrador Health Research Network
Education: Gisèle holds a Masters of Business Administration from Memorial University of Newfoundland (1996) and a Bachelors of Science in Nursing from Laurentian University (1992). Gisèle worked as a Registered Nurse at Smooth Rock Falls Hospital from 1992 to 1993 in acute care and long-term care, as well as emergency room nursing. Gisèle is also bilingual (English and French).
